The New England Historical and Genealogical Register III, January,April,July,October,1849; Lucius R.Paige ---------------- All are in the Colonial Records, Vol.IV,page 142 [see posting "you need to know"....for details..(go to the Mass Bay Colony Archives) ---------------- Wells,Saco,and Cape Porpus were part of Massachusetts Bay...they are now in Maine: July 4,1653: inhabitants of Wells: Emerson, Joseph Knight,Ezekiel Gooch,Jn Boules,Joseph Thing,Jonathan Barrret,John [sr] ----------------------------------------------------- 5 July 1653 at Wells: Boade,Henry Wadley,Jno Litlefeild,ffrauncis [sr] Saunders,Jno White,Jno Bush,Jno Wadly,Robert Litlefeild,Edmond Wardell,William Austin,Samuell Hamans,William Wakefeild,Jno Milles,Thomas Litlefeild,Antho. Barrett,Jno,jr Litlefeild,Thomas Cole,Nicholas Cole,William ------------------------------------------------------------ 5 July 1653 inhabitants of SACO, sworn in at Wells [C.R.,page 145] Willjams,Thomas Scadlocke,Willjam Hobbs, Christopher Reading,Thomas Hitchcoke,Richard Gibbins,James Rogers,Thomas Hinckson,Phillip Booth,Robert Cowman,Richard Tristram,Ralfe Barlow,George West, Jno Hill, Peter Maddock,Henry Hale,Thomas ----------- ----------- --------------------------------------------- 5 July 1653 inhabitants of Cape Porpus,sworn in at Wells: [Colonial Records, Vol.IV, page 146] Howell,Morgan Spurrell,Christopher Warner,Thomas Mountaque,Griffin Baker,John Renolls, William Batsons,Steven Jeofferjies,Gregory Turbat,Peter Cole,Jno.
